Output 83eff0653d780dc10037299b0f2c7c4482766cc46a3b74b8f36575a17f0f7d8a:1

value
8326505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e0b322cb0035e235a361302acebaee7aa8c70c5 OP_EQUAL
address
3QrGyBPoGyqsc4hTnserwJZVmFG6h9p1Xx
transaction
83eff0653d780dc10037299b0f2c7c4482766cc46a3b74b8f36575a17f0f7d8a
confirmations
194306
spent
true